firmer chisel
noun fir·mer chisel \ˈfər-mər-\
Definition of FIRMER CHISEL
: a woodworking chisel with a thin flat blade
ADVERTISEMENT
Origin of FIRMER CHISEL
French fermoir chisel, alteration of Middle French formoir, from former to form, from Old French forme form
